Tata Motors plans to set up separate sales network for its electric passenger vehicles in current fiscal year as it looks to give differentiated experience to the buyers opting for the environment-friendly models, according to a top company official. The Mumbai-based auto major, which on Thursday introduced all-new versions of its Nexon EV and Nexon (internal combustion engine), said it will start experimenting with new outlets in some of the cities where EV volumes have gone up. "We'll have to separate them (sales outlets for EVs and ICE) given that we have different requirements of customers and also a growing portfolio (of EVs)" Tata Motors Passenger Vehicles managing director Shailesh Chandra told PTI in an interaction.
